Delaware Liberal Tracking Poll Results — Jim Van Houten (R)

Filed in Delaware by on March 6, 2012

While Ben Mobley was unknown to 42%, Jim Van Houten is known. And DL readers no likey, to the tune of a 53% disapproval rating, of which 48% is strongly disapprove. Here are the full poll results:

Do you have a favorable or unfavorable opinion of James Van Houten (R)?

Strongly Unfavorable — 48%
Undecided / Unsure –24%
Favorable — 14%
Strongly Favorable — 10%
Unfavorable — 5%

Total Votes: 42. Started: March 4, 2012
